[Federal Register Volume 62, Number 48 (Wednesday, March 12, 1997)] [Notices] [Page 11421] From the Federal Register Online via the Government Publishing Office [www.gpo.gov] [FR Doc No: 97-6115] ----------------------------------------------------------------------- DEPARTMENT OF ENERGY [Docket No. ER97-1741-000] Cleveland Electric Illuminating Company; Notice of Filing March 6, 1997. Take notice that on February 18, 1997, Cleveland Electric Illuminating Company tendered for filing its supplement to the quarterly report of transactions for the period October 1, 1996 to December 31, 1996. Any person desiring to be heard or to protest said filing should file a motion to intervene or protest with the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ission, 888 First Street, N.E., Washington, D.C. 20426, in accordance with Rules 211 and 214 of the Commission's Rules of Practice and Procedure (18 CFR 385.211 and 18 CFR 385.214). All such motions or protests should be filed on or before March 18, 1997. Protests will be considered by the Commission in determining the appropriate action to be taken, but will not serve to make protestants parties to the proceeding. Any person wishing to become a party must file a motion to intervene. Copies of this filing are on file with the Commission and are available for public inspection. Lois D. Cashell, Secretary.
